Gênesis 29

Bible in Basic English (BBE) vs ARA

Sair da comparação
ARA Almeida Revista e Atualizada 1993
1 Then Jacob went on his journey till he came to the land of the children of the East.
1 Pôs-se Jacó a caminho e se foi à terra do povo do Oriente.
2 And there he saw a water-hole in a field, and by the side of it three flocks of sheep, for there they got water for the sheep: and on the mouth of the water-hole there was a great stone.
2 Olhou, e eis um poço no campo e três rebanhos de ovelhas deitados junto dele; porque daquele poço davam de beber aos rebanhos; e havia grande pedra que tapava a boca do poço.
3 And all the flocks would come together there, and when the stone had been rolled away, they would give the sheep water, and put the stone back again in its place on the mouth of the water-hole.
3 Ajuntavam-se ali todos os rebanhos, os pastores removiam a pedra da boca do poço, davam de beber às ovelhas e tornavam a colocá-la no seu devido lugar.
4 Then Jacob said to the herdmen, My brothers, where do you come from? And they said, From Haran.
4 Perguntou-lhes Jacó: Meus irmãos, donde sois? Responderam: Somos de Harã.
5 And he said to them, Have you any knowledge of Laban, the son of Nahor? And they said, We have.
5 Perguntou-lhes: Conheceis a Labão, filho de Naor? Responderam: Conhecemos.
6 And he said to them, Is he well? And they said, He is well, and here is Rachel his daughter coming with the sheep.
6 Ele está bom? Perguntou ainda Jacó. Responderam: Está bom. Raquel, sua filha, vem vindo aí com as ovelhas.
7 Then Jacob said, The sun is still high and it is not time to get the cattle together: get water for the sheep and go and give them their food.
7 Então, lhes disse: É ainda pleno dia, não é tempo de se recolherem os rebanhos; dai de beber às ovelhas e ide apascentá-las.
8 And they said, We are not able to do so till all the flocks have come together and the stone has been rolled away from the mouth of the water-hole; then we will get water for the sheep.
8 Não o podemos, responderam eles, enquanto não se ajuntarem todos os rebanhos, e seja removida a pedra da boca do poço, e lhes demos de beber.
9 While he was still talking with them, Rachel came with her father's sheep, for she took care of them.
9 Falava-lhes ainda, quando chegou Raquel com as ovelhas de seu pai; porque era pastora.
10 Then when Jacob saw Rachel, the daughter of Laban, his mother's brother, coming with Laban's sheep, he came near, and rolling the stone away from the mouth of the hole, he got water for Laban's flock.
10 Tendo visto Jacó a Raquel, filha de Labão, irmão de sua mãe, e as ovelhas de Labão, chegou-se, removeu a pedra da boca do poço e deu de beber ao rebanho de Labão, irmão de sua mãe.
11 And weeping for joy, Jacob gave Rachel a kiss.
11 Feito isso, Jacó beijou a Raquel e, erguendo a voz, chorou.
12 And Rachel, hearing from Jacob that he was her father's relation and that he was the son of Rebekah, went running to give her father news of it.
12 Então, contou Jacó a Raquel que ele era parente de seu pai, pois era filho de Rebeca; ela correu e o comunicou a seu pai.
13 And Laban, hearing news of Jacob, his sister's son, came running, and took Jacob in his arms, and kissing him, made him come into his house. And Jacob gave him news of everything.
13 Tendo Labão ouvido as novas de Jacó, filho de sua irmã, correu-lhe ao encontro, abraçou-o, beijou-o e o levou para casa. E contou Jacó a Labão os acontecimentos de sua viagem.
14 And Laban said to him, Truly, you are my bone and my flesh. And he kept Jacob with him for the space of a month.
14 Disse-lhe Labão: De fato, és meu osso e minha carne. E Jacó, pelo espaço de um mês, permaneceu com ele.
15 Then Laban said to Jacob, Because you are my brother are you to be my servant for nothing? say now, what is your payment to be?
15 Depois, disse Labão a Jacó: Acaso, por seres meu parente, irás servir-me de graça? Dize-me, qual será o teu salário?
16 Now Laban had two daughters: the name of the older was Leah, and the name of the younger was Rachel.
16 Ora, Labão tinha duas filhas: Lia, a mais velha, e Raquel, a mais moça.
17 And Leah's eyes were clouded, but Rachel was fair in face and form.
17 Lia tinha os olhos baços, porém Raquel era formosa de porte e de semblante.
18 And Jacob was in love with Rachel; and he said, I will be your servant seven years for Rachel, your younger daughter.
18 Jacó amava a Raquel e disse: Sete anos te servirei por tua filha mais moça, Raquel.
19 And Laban said, It is better for you to have her than another man: go on living here with me.
19 Respondeu Labão: Melhor é que eu ta dê, em vez de dá-la a outro homem; fica, pois, comigo.
20 And Jacob did seven years' work for Rachel; and because of his love for her it seemed to him only a very little time.
20 Assim, por amor a Raquel, serviu Jacó sete anos; e estes lhe pareceram como poucos dias, pelo muito que a amava.
21 Then Jacob said to Laban, Give me my wife so that I may have her, for the days are ended.
21 Disse Jacó a Labão: Dá-me minha mulher, pois já venceu o prazo, para que me case com ela.
22 And Laban got together all the men of the place and gave a feast.
22 Reuniu, pois, Labão todos os homens do lugar e deu um banquete.
23 And in the evening he took Leah, his daughter, and gave her to him, and he went in to her.
23 À noite, conduziu a Lia, sua filha, e a entregou a Jacó. E coabitaram.
24 And Laban gave Zilpah, his servant-girl, to Leah, to be her waiting-woman.
24 (Para serva de Lia, sua filha, deu Labão Zilpa, sua serva.)
25 And in the morning Jacob saw that it was Leah: and he said to Laban, What have you done to me? was I not working for you so that I might have Rachel? why have you been false to me?
25 Ao amanhecer, viu que era Lia. Por isso, disse Jacó a Labão: Que é isso que me fizeste? Não te servi eu por amor a Raquel? Por que, pois, me enganaste?
26 And Laban said, In our country we do not let the younger daughter be married before the older.
26 Respondeu Labão: Não se faz assim em nossa terra, dar-se a mais nova antes da primogênita.
27 Let the week of the bride-feast come to its end and then we will give you the other in addition, if you will be my servant for another seven years.
27 Decorrida a semana desta, dar-te-emos também a outra, pelo trabalho de mais sete anos que ainda me servirás.
28 And Jacob did so; and when the week was ended, Laban gave him his daughter Rachel for his wife.
28 Concordou Jacó, e se passou a semana desta; então, Labão lhe deu por mulher Raquel, sua filha.
29 And Laban gave Rachel his servant-girl Bilhah to be her waiting-woman.
29 (Para serva de Raquel, sua filha, deu Labão a sua serva Bila.)
30 Then Jacob took Rachel as his wife, and his love for her was greater than his love for Leah; and he went on working for Laban for another seven years.
30 E coabitaram. Mas Jacó amava mais a Raquel do que a Lia; e continuou servindo a Labão por outros sete anos.
31 Now the Lord, seeing that Leah was not loved, gave her a child; while Rachel had no children.
31 Vendo o Senhor que Lia era desprezada, fê-la fecunda; ao passo que Raquel era estéril.
32 And Leah was with child, and gave birth to a son to whom she gave the name Reuben: for she said, The Lord has seen my sorrow; now my husband will have love for me.
32 Concebeu, pois, Lia e deu à luz um filho, a quem chamou Rúben, pois disse: O Senhor atendeu à minha aflição. Por isso, agora me amará meu marido.
33 Then she became with child again, and gave birth to a son; and said, Because it has come to the Lord's ears that I am not loved, he has given me this son in addition: and she gave him the name Simeon.
33 Concebeu outra vez, e deu à luz um filho, e disse: Soube o Senhor que era preterida e me deu mais este; chamou-lhe, pois, Simeão.
34 And she was with child again, and gave birth to a son; and said, Now at last my husband will be united to me, because I have given him three sons: so he was named Levi.
34 Outra vez concebeu Lia, e deu à luz um filho, e disse: Agora, desta vez, se unirá mais a mim meu marido, porque lhe dei à luz três filhos; por isso, lhe chamou Levi.
35 And she was with child again, and gave birth to a son: and she said, This time I will give praise to the Lord: so he was named Judah; after this she had no more children for a time.
35 De novo concebeu e deu à luz um filho; então, disse: Esta vez louvarei o Senhor . E por isso lhe chamou Judá; e cessou de dar à luz.
